含义与用法 (Meanings & Usage)

中文核心释义 (Core Chinese Meaning): 展开,伸展;使舒服、安适。

英文核心释义 (Core English Meaning): to stretch, to unfold; comfortable, at ease

“舒”常用作动词,表示舒展、释放,如“舒展”“舒缓”;也用形容词指舒适、舒服。如“感到很舒心”。常与“适、服、缓”等词搭配。 '舒' is often used as a verb meaning to stretch or unfold, as in '舒展' (to spread/stretch out), '舒缓' (to ease/soothe). It is also used as an adjective meaning comfortable or at ease, such as '舒适' (comfortable). Common collocations include '舒心', '舒坦', etc.

象形意义 / 为何这么写 (Pictographic Meaning / Writing Rationale)

“舒”为形声字,左边“舌”表示与舒缓、舒展有关,右边“予”为声旁,整个字表达“伸展、展开、使舒适”之意。'舒' is a phono-semantic character. The left part, '舌' (tongue), suggests meanings of expressing, relaxing, or stretching, while the right part '予' provides the sound. Together, it conveys the idea of extending or making comfortable.

文言文释义 (Classical Chinese Meaning)

与现代意义相近,主要指“展开”“伸展”,也引申为宽舒、舒缓。Similar to modern meaning, mainly referring to 'to spread/stretch out' or 'to relieve/ease'.

字源故事 (Origin Story)

“舒”字最早见于甲骨文,其本义是“展开”或“舒展”,形声字,从舌、予声,舌代表语言引申为舒缓、放松。The character '舒' first appeared in oracle bone script. Its original meaning is 'to stretch out' or 'to unfold.' It is a phono-semantic compound: the '舌' component (tongue) suggests ideas related to expressing or relaxing, while '予' gives the sound.

字形演变 (Character Evolution)

甲骨文 (Oracle Bone Script):
甲骨文中“舒”字结构较为简单,尚无定形,主要表现为展开的形状,有的字形中类似舌头、手臂的象形符号。 In oracle bone script, '舒' had a basic and variable structure, often showing an unfolding shape, with pictorial hints of a tongue or an extended arm.
金文 (Bronze Inscription):
金文中“舒”字结构更加规范,能够看出左侧‘舌’的形状,右侧则是发音部分。 In bronze inscriptions, the form of '舒' became more standardized. The left resembles the '舌' (tongue) radical, and the right side indicates sound.
小篆 (Small Seal Script):
小篆中“舒”字结构舒展流畅,左为‘舌’,右为‘予’,形体对称美观。 In small seal script, '舒' appears elegant and smooth, with '舌' on the left and '予' on the right, forming a visually balanced character.
隶书 (Clerical Script):
隶书中“舒”字横画较多,结构趋于扁长,部首和声旁更加分明。 In clerical script, '舒' became flatter with more straight horizontal lines. The radical and the phonetic component are more distinct.
楷书 (现代) (Regular Script (Modern)):
现代楷书中的“舒”,左右结构分明,书写规范,常见于现代印刷和书写。 In modern regular script, '舒' has clear left-right structure and is written in a standard, regular style, commonly seen in print and handwriting today.

常用词语和例句 (Common Words & Examples)

舒适 (comfortable)

shūshì

这把椅子坐起来非常舒适。

Pinyin: Zhè bǎ yǐzi zuò qǐlái fēicháng shūshì.

Eng: This chair is very comfortable to sit in.

舒展 (to stretch; to unfold)

shūzhǎn

早晨锻炼时要充分舒展身体。

Pinyin: Zǎochén duànliàn shí yào chōngfèn shūzhǎn shēntǐ.

Eng: It's important to stretch your body fully during morning exercise.

舒缓 (to ease; to relieve; soothing)

shūhuǎn

听一些舒缓的音乐有助于放松心情。

Pinyin: Tīng yīxiē shūhuǎn de yīnyuè yǒu zhù yú fàngsōng xīnqíng.

Eng: Listening to some soothing music helps to relax.

相关成语 (Related Idioms)

心旷神舒 xīn kuàng shén shū

Meaning: to feel relaxed and joyful in mind and spirit

成语“心旷神舒”出自宋代苏轼的《赤壁赋》,原文描述作者因美景而心情开阔、精神愉快,用来形容心境开朗、非常舒畅。 The idiom '心旷神舒' comes from Su Shi's 'Ode to the Red Cliff' in the Song dynasty. In the text, the author describes feeling broad-minded and relaxed due to the beautiful scenery. The idiom is used to express a state of open-mindedness and complete relaxation.

网络内容摘要 (Web Content Summary):

核心含义与起源:“舒”(拼音:shū)本义为“伸展、迟缓”。最早见于战国时期的金文,形象地表达了物体舒展、展开的状态。 Core Meaning & Origin: "舒" (pinyin: shū) originally means "to stretch out" or "slow, relaxed". It first appeared in bronze inscriptions from the Warring States period and pictographically conveys the idea of stretching or spreading.

由“伸展”引申,"舒"还可表示“展开、放开、开启”等,如“舒张(to expand)”、“舒展(to unfold)”;由“迟缓”引申,意指“缓解、调畅、安详”,如“舒缓(soothing, slow)”、“舒适(comfortable)”。 From the meaning "to stretch," it also extends to "to unfold, to display, to open," as in "舒张" (expand), "舒展" (to unfold). From "slow," it also gets the sense of "relax, soothe, tranquil," as in "舒缓" (soothing), "舒适" (comfortable).

  • 常见搭配:舒筋(relax the tendons)、舒眉(relax one's eyebrows, figuratively to be happy)、舒畅(feel happy and relaxed)。 Common Phrases: 舒筋 (relax the tendons), 舒眉 (relax the eyebrows, i.e. look cheerful), 舒畅 (feel happy and unrestrained).
  • 常用成语:眉舒目展(look pleased and relaxed);旌旗舒卷(flags unfurl and roll)。 Idioms: 眉舒目展 (look happy and content), 旌旗舒卷 (flags are unfolding and rolling).
  • 其他用法:“舒”也可作姓氏。 Other usage: "舒" is also used as a surname.

易混淆点:“舒”与“愉快”等感受类词语不同,它强调身体、情绪的伸展与缓和。 Easily Confused: "舒" is distinct from words like "愉快" (happy); it emphasizes a sense of relaxation or physical/emotional release, not just happiness.

舒(汉语汉字)_百度百科

舒(拼音:shū)是汉语通用规范一级通用字。此字始见于战国金文。本义指伸展、迟缓。由伸展义可引申为展现、放出、散开、开启诸义;由迟缓义又可引申为缓解、调畅、安详诸义。"舒"也作姓氏使用。(基本信息栏参考资料:汉典网)
